Cam Thomas’s Uncertain Future with the Nets

The Brooklyn Nets are navigating a challenging November without their standout shooting guard, Cam Thomas. On November 5, during a victory against the Indiana Pacers, Thomas suffered a left hamstring strain, an unfortunate recurrence of an injury that limited him to just 25 games last season. In the days following the injury, the team announced that Thomas would be reevaluated in three to four weeks. Now, as the 21-day mark approaches, fans eagerly await an update on his status.

Awaiting Updates on Recovery

Jordi Fernandez, the Nets’ head coach, has confirmed that there is still no new information regarding Thomas’s recovery. He emphasized that the organization is prepared to provide an update once the initial timeline concludes. “No. We’ll give you an update whenever that timeline is up,” Fernandez stated. “We count those days.” Prior to his injury, Thomas was enjoying a promising season, averaging 21.4 points per game with shooting splits of 40-36-88. Although he seemed poised for a repeat of last year’s production, his early absence raises concerns about his impact for the remainder of the season.

The Nets currently sit at 3-14 as they approach an NBA Cup matchup against the Philadelphia 76ers, making his return less urgent amid a full-scale rebuild. The emergence of players like Michael Porter Jr. and Nic Claxton, who may find themselves on the trade block as the season progresses, further diminishes the immediate need for Thomas to rush back.

Contract Standoff and Future Implications

The uncertainty surrounding Thomas’s injury timeline inevitably leads to speculation about his future with the Nets. This season may well prove to be a pivotal one for the 24-year-old. The backdrop of the offseason reveals a narrative of failed contract negotiations, suggesting that Brooklyn has not prioritized retaining him. Thomas ultimately settled for a qualifying offer after the Nets made several subpar proposals compared to what he and his representatives sought.

Off the court, Thomas has been vocal on social media, addressing criticisms regarding his defensive play, decision-making, and overall impact on winning, particularly calling out Zach Lowe of The Ringer. As the season progresses, the outlook for Thomas in Brooklyn appears increasingly grim. The organization is clearly focused on long-term strategies, raising questions about whether a trade is feasible given his no-trade clause, or how unrestricted free agency will unfold for him.
